"Thrill of Your Love" is a poignant and soulful ballad that showcases Elvis Presley's vocal prowess and emotional depth. Released in 1960 as part of his album "Elvis Is Back!", this song stands out for its heartfelt lyrics and the way Presley interprets them with his trademark passion. Let's delve deeper into the song's themes, musical elements, and its impact within Elvis's discography.

Elvis Presley's return to music after his military service in 1960 was marked by the release of "Elvis Is Back!", an album that demonstrated his artistic growth and versatility. "Thrill of Your Love" was one of the standout tracks on this album, showcasing a more mature and reflective side of Presley's persona.

The song's musical arrangement is characterized by a gentle, swaying rhythm that complements the heartfelt lyrics. Presley's vocal performance is particularly noteworthy, displaying a rich blend of tenderness and sincerity. The instrumentation, featuring acoustic guitar and light percussion, creates an intimate atmosphere that underscores the song's emotional depth.
